Output 40423595de2aae85b7ca3a4466b23aaed69fb8b130bfb4d2bd3be401c3555a63:6

value
9530758
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21fb317c64539926312e0b2fbbac4c64378fbb11 OP_EQUALVERIFY OP_CHECKSIG
address
146gDYjf9kuBWxrfiSuyNpbrjYY8vEbGWq
transaction
40423595de2aae85b7ca3a4466b23aaed69fb8b130bfb4d2bd3be401c3555a63
spent
true